Code:QMC (Quasi Monte Carlo) sampling is employed throughout VRay for every "blurry" value - antialiasing, depth of field, indirect illumination, area lights, gossy reflection/refraction, translucency, motion blur etc. QMC sampling is used to determine what samples should be taken and, ultimately, which rays to trace. Instead of having separate methods for sampling each of those blurry values, VRay has a single unified framework that determines how many and what exactly samples to be taken for a particular value, depending on the context in which that value is required. This framework is called the QMC sampler.

QMC sampler has effect on everything, except:
-LC
-photon mapped caustics
-photon map
It does affect AA, regardless of the type you choose. It's effect is most noticable in QMC AA and fixed.
There is a post on the forum where Vlado states all this, altough he says it doesn't affect AA which seems wrong to me, just test it.
